> m working on an Android App based on the example AndroidExampleGLES1/2. In
> my case it's GLES1, but this problem persists in both GLES versions.
> The Problem occurs after the following steps (and it's easily
> reproducible):
> 1. run the android osgviewer app
> 2. load a model
> 3. put the android device to sleep (short press on power button)
> 4. wake up the android device
> 5. the model is gone.
>
> i know the error stems from losing the opengl context, which is then again
> created when the device is waking up again. so the obvious
> workaround/bugfix would be to preserve the opengl context. my problem is
> that i don't really know how to do this. i found a few more or less helpful
> comments on other web pages, but nothing to fix this particular problem yet.
> maybe someone can help me to fix this, i'd then be happy to somehow put
> this fix upstream (if that's possible) since that's a problem that persists
> in the example files.
